Before I decided to switch from N-scale to S-scale, I wanted to make sure there was enough "stuff" available to be able to pursue my modeling interests. In the process I wound up collecting a lot of links to web sites that provide S-scale items. I was very pleasantly surprised by the quantity and quality of items available.
Note that I am only interested in scale modeling, so you will not find any explicit "American Flyer" (i.e., toy trains) links here. Links are in alphabetical order. Some links may appear under more than one category if their web site contains products belonging to different categories. I am indebted to John Degnan for starting me off with over 200 useful links. Next to the links, if I have some additional information about the manufacturer or one of their products on other pages of this web site, I have included a link to those pages for your enjoyment.
With local hobby shops disappearing, we are forced to buy over the Internet (especially in S-scale), but shipping charges can add a lot to the order. I feel most of the time I am being charged too much for shipping (I know, because I shipped a lot of items myself). I am therefore posting the latest shipping charges I have been charged when ordering directly from a particular company.
